As a Consumer Insights Analyst, you’ll play a key role in uncovering what consumers think, feel, and do across their journey. You’ll translate business needs into actionable insights, enabling data-driven decisions and shaping consumer-centric strategies.
- Lead the generation and management of 360° consumer insights (quantitative and qualitative), in close collaboration with stakeholders from Customer Experience, Brand Marketing & Content, Media Brand & Experience, Portfolio & Channels, and Commercial Operations
- Conduct advanced analyses to enhance customer experience and deliver strategic recommendations
- Translate complex consumer data into clear commercial actions and present findings to key stakeholders
- Drive excellence in analytics, including digital data analysis and predictive modeling
- Act as a subject matter expert in consumer research and analytics
- Design and deliver “data products” to support faster, smarter business decisions
- Perform real-time analyses to generate insights for Commercial, Channel, and cross-functional teams
- University degree in Psychology, Statistics, Market Research, Data Science, Economics, or a related field
- Minimum of 2 years’ experience in Market Research, Insights & Analytics, Data Science, or a similar role
- Strong collaboration skills, with experience working cross-functionally with IT, Digital, CRM, and senior leadership
- Deep understanding of qualitative and quantitative research methods (e.g., in-depth interviews, segmentation, brand equity, conjoint analysis, price sensitivity, concept testing)
- Proficiency in tools such as Python, Power BI, DAX, QlikView, and Tableau
- Skilled in data storytelling — connecting, interpreting, and presenting data to drive actionable insights
- Excellent problem-solving abilities with a focus on practical outcomes
- Fluent in both German and English, written and spoken

Founded in Germany in 1970, Philip Morris GmbH is a subsidiary of Philip Morris International Inc. (PMI). With a market share of 37 percent in 2022, the company has been the market leader in the German cigarette market since 1987 and is now promoting the vision of a smoke-free future in Germany and worldwide.
